destacados del 2015.<\/span><\/strong><\/em><\/p>\n<p>\u00bfPor qu\u00e9 las iniciativas orientadas a mantener los bosques en pie, como <a href=\"http:\/\/www.un-redd.org\/aboutredd\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">REDD+<\/a> y otras, todav\u00eda est\u00e1n lejos de cambiar las trayectorias de desarrollo?<\/p>\n<p>En la reciente conferencia bienal de la <a href=\"http:\/\/www.iasc-commons.org\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">Asociaci\u00f3n Internacional para el Estudio de los Recursos Comunes (IASC)<\/a>, celebrada en Edmonton, Canad\u00e1, presentamos los resultados preliminares de una investigaci\u00f3n sobre la pol\u00edtica de la gobernanza multinivel en el cambio de uso de la tierra y las pol\u00edticas clim\u00e1ticas.<\/p>\n<p>La comprensi\u00f3n de las pol\u00edticas de uso de la tierra es en parte dif\u00edcil porque son muchos los actores involucrados: los sectores gubernamentales nacionales y subnacionales, incluyendo el medio ambiente, la forester\u00eda, la miner\u00eda y la agricultura, as\u00ed como empresas privadas, organizaciones no gubernamentales y las comunidades locales e ind\u00edgenas.<\/p>\n<p>Al mismo tiempo, con la creciente necesidad de encontrar nuevas rutas para el desarrollo, es cada vez m\u00e1s importante entender c\u00f3mo estos actores trabajan juntos (o no) para generar cambios de uso de la tierra en la pr\u00e1ctica.<\/p>\n<p>Entonces \u00bfc\u00f3mo podemos nosotros, como investigadores, estudiar esta complejidad y ayudar a identificar formas factibles para avanzar?<\/p>\n<p><strong>ESTUDIOS DE CASO EN CINCO PA\u00cdSES<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Nuestra <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/library\/5539\/project-guide-and-methods-training-manual\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">soluci\u00f3n<\/a> fue, esencialmente, dialogar con el mayor n\u00famero posible de personas, en los lugares donde estaban ocurriendo los cambios.<\/p>\n<p>Identificamos 54 sitios ubicados en 11 regiones de 5 pa\u00edses: Per\u00fa, Indonesia, Vietnam, Tanzania y M\u00e9xico, y entrevistamos a m\u00e1s de 700 personas.<\/p>\n<p>Llevamos a cabo nuestra investigaci\u00f3n en sitios donde exist\u00edan <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/forestsasia\/publication\/theme-3-climate-change-low-emissions-development-ground\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">iniciativas de desarrollo con bajas emisiones<\/a>, incluyendo pero no limit\u00e1ndonos a REDD+, y tambi\u00e9n en lugares donde los bosques est\u00e1n siendo convertidos para usos en agricultura, palma aceitera, miner\u00eda y otros.<\/p>\n<p>Encontramos que a pesar de los diversos sistemas legales y niveles de descentralizaci\u00f3n, los actores poderosos, que participan de la deforestaci\u00f3n, generalmente encuentran la forma de salirse con la suya, ya sea usando las normas a su favor o actuando al margen de ellas.<\/p>\n<p>En pa\u00edses como Per\u00fa e Indonesia, donde los bosques no pueden ser titulados, observamos diferentes grados y tipos de descentralizaci\u00f3n con distritos empoderados en Indonesia y regiones habilitadas en el Per\u00fa.<\/p>\n<p>Sin embargo, en ambos pa\u00edses los actores lograron presionar a las agencias gubernamentales a cargo (a nivel nacional, regional y\/o distrital) para reclasificar los bosques como \u00e1reas no forestales y, de este modo, habilitarlos para la propiedad privada y la <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/publications\/pdf_files\/infobrief\/5200-infobrief.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">conversi\u00f3n.<\/a><\/p>\n<p>En todos los pa\u00edses, las personas informaron que la <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/gcs\/landscapes-governance-peru\/?utm_source=FCC+Website&amp;utm_medium=Detail+posts&amp;utm_campaign=FCC+migration\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">coordinaci\u00f3n<\/a> entre los distintos sectores fue un gran desaf\u00edo: las oficinas ambientales y de los sectores tradicionales como, por ejemplo, agricultura y miner\u00eda, generalmente trabajan con objetivos contrapuestos.<\/p>\n<p>Las agencias ambientales en todos los niveles fueron consideradas por un sector amplio como las menos influyentes. Esto refleja que existen intereses pol\u00edticos m\u00e1s grandes en todos los pa\u00edses: las coaliciones a favor de la expansi\u00f3n de la agricultura, la miner\u00eda y las formas tradicionales de desarrollo son m\u00e1s grandes (o m\u00e1s poderosas) que la coalici\u00f3n que defiende alternativas sostenibles.<\/p>\n<p>Las organizaciones no gubernamentales, y otras entidades que buscan promover pr\u00e1cticas m\u00e1s sostenibles, son generalmente ignoradas.<\/p>\n<p>Adem\u00e1s, la mayor\u00eda de iniciativas de bajas emisiones est\u00e1n tratando de cambiar el comportamiento de los actores m\u00e1s d\u00e9biles, a veces reforzando suposiciones profundamente arraigadas respecto a los motores de la deforestaci\u00f3n.<\/p>\n<p><strong>\u00bfHAY ESPERANZA EN REDD+?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>REDD+ ha abierto espacios nuevos e importantes para el di\u00e1logo y la promoci\u00f3n de los derechos ind\u00edgenas y comunitarios.<\/p>\n<p>En M\u00e9xico, si bien el sector forestal est\u00e1 altamente centralizado y m\u00e1s de 20 a\u00f1os de pol\u00edticas gubernamentales han tratado de acabar con los <a href=\"http:\/\/www.lawmexico.com\/articles\/Ejido%20Property.pdf\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\"><em>ejidos<\/em><\/a> (tierras comunitarias reconocidas bajo la ley), REDD+ les devolvi\u00f3 protagonismo al hacerlos custodios del 65% de los bosques del pa\u00eds.<\/p>\n<p>Sin embargo, a pesar de que REDD+ ha logrado sentar en una mesa a actores afines del sector medio ambiente, este di\u00e1logo no ha logrado cerrar la brecha entre sectores tradicionales.<\/p>\n<p>Pocos proyectos REDD+ tienen en cuenta los motores de la deforestaci\u00f3n a gran escala o de capital intensivo, aunque hay casos en que el fortalecimiento de los derechos comunitarios ha permitido la exclusi\u00f3n de inversionistas externos no deseados.<\/p>\n<p>En <a href=\"http:\/\/www.forestsnews.org\/25815\/norway-finance-funding-redd-tanzania-jane-goodall-institute#.VYN3qDCqqko\">Tanzania, la mayor\u00eda de las intervenciones de REDD+<\/a> tuvieron resultados positivos respecto a los agricultores sedentarios, pero su enfoque excluy\u00f3 a los sectores m\u00e1s d\u00e9biles y pobres, tradicionalmente considerados problem\u00e1ticos (aunque en base a suposiciones en lugar de datos), como los agricultores y pastores itinerantes, lo que impidi\u00f3 hacer frente a problemas como los conflictos agr\u00edcola-pastoriles.<\/p>\n<p>Estas intervenciones tambi\u00e9n trataron de cambiar el comportamiento de los productores pobres de carb\u00f3n y otros usuarios locales de los bosques, excluyendo a los m\u00e1s pudientes que conducen el sector: los comerciantes y los consumidores.<\/p>\n<p>Desafortunadamente, REDD+ est\u00e1 plagada de jerga t\u00e9cnica. De hecho, algunos proponentes de los proyectos justifican la retenci\u00f3n de informaci\u00f3n debido a la complejidad de REDD+ y para no generar expectativas. Aunque de esa forma no est\u00e1n obteniendo el <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/library\/5201\/the-legitimacy-of-multilevel-governance-structures-for-benefit-sharing-redd-and-other-low-emissions-options-in-peru\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">consentimiento previo, libre e informado.<\/a><\/p>\n<p><strong>SOLUCIONES POL\u00cdTICAS PARA PROBLEMAS POL\u00cdTICOS<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Aunque los actores con m\u00e1s poder saben c\u00f3mo trabajar con actores gubernamentales para alcanzar objetivos que ponen en riesgo a los bosques, encontramos que tambi\u00e9n hay esperanza en la pol\u00edtica.<\/p>\n<p>Los gobiernos locales han sido aliados clave para la conservaci\u00f3n en algunos casos: por ejemplo, algunos distritos de <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/redd-case-book\/case-reports\/tanzania\/making-redd-work-communities-forest-conservation-tanzania\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">Tanzania apoyan la creaci\u00f3n de reservas territoriales comunales<\/a>, y el <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/redd-case-book\/case-reports\/indonesia\/ketapang-community-carbon-pools-west-kalimantan-indonesia\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">distrito de Ketapang en Kalimantan Occidental, Indonesia<\/a>, apoya la conservaci\u00f3n, a pesar de que el aceite de palma es muy popular desde el punto de vista pol\u00edtico.<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/library\/3737\/the-context-of-redd-in-vietnam-drivers-agents-and-institutions\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">En Vietnam<\/a>, a pesar de que los gobiernos subnacionales tienen poco poder en la toma de decisiones, algunas provincias y comunas demostraron mucho mejores pr\u00e1cticas en la implementaci\u00f3n del proyecto.<\/p>\n<p>El caso m\u00e1s notable es el de Acre, Brasil. A partir de la organizaci\u00f3n sindical y pol\u00edtica ind\u00edgena, el Estado <a href=\"\/\/www.cifor.org\/redd-case-book\/case-reports\/brazil\/acres-state-system-incentives-environmental-services-sisa-brazil\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ener noreferrer nofollow\">construy\u00f3 gradualmente un sistema de incentivos ambientales<\/a> con un mandato pol\u00edtico de amplio respaldo popular.<\/p>\n<p>Esto implic\u00f3 la creaci\u00f3n de \u00e1reas protegidas, el apoyo a actividades econ\u00f3micas compatibles con la conservaci\u00f3n, como la extracci\u00f3n de caucho, y la b\u00fasqueda de formas innovadoras para vincular las actividades de conservaci\u00f3n en el Estado con mecanismos de apoyo internacionales como REDD+.<\/p>\n<p>Por \u00faltimo, nuestra investigaci\u00f3n ha destacado que muchos de los problemas enfrentados por el desarrollo de bajas emisiones son de \u00edndole pol\u00edtica, y por lo tanto, se requieren soluciones pol\u00edticas: para lograr estas transformaciones econ\u00f3micas, la voluntad de cambio y la creaci\u00f3n de alianzas  son esenciales.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Anne Larson es cient\u00edfica principal de CIFOR. Larson conducts research on multiple aspects of forest and landscape governance policy and institutions, including property rights, climate change, decentralization, indigenous territories and gender, from local to international scales. She obtained her undergraduate degree in Environmental Science from Stanford University and her PhD in 2001 from U.C. Berkeley in Wildland Resource Science, with an emphasis on resource policy and institutions. Her current work includes developing research strategies, projects and methodologies; fundraising; supervising and conducting research; writing and editing books, reports, article, briefs and more popular materials such as illustrated training manuals and flyers in indigenous languages; networking with policy-makers, NGOs and grassroots organizations for impact; and project management. She is a member of the council of the International Association for the Study of the Commons (IASC, 2014-16) and represents CIFOR to the Rights and Resources Initiative (RRI). Before moving full time to CIFOR\u2019s office in Lima, Peru, Anne lived in Nicaragua, where she did consultancies with multiple numerous organizations including GIZ, the Nicaraguan Forestry Institute (INAFOR), World Resources Institute (WRI), Ford Foundation, the Nitlapan Institute for Research and Development and the World Bank, among others. She has done both more traditional and action research, as well as supporting innovative efforts such as the design of a diploma course for indigenous communities and community leaders. Prior to obtaining her PhD, she worked as a journalist, activist and lobbyist. Current research priorities include opportunities and challenges for forest tenure reforms; women\u2019s rights to land in communal forests; and multilevel governance, REDD+ and low emissions development. She coordinates fieldwork in Peru, Nicaragua, Mexico, Tanzania, Uganda, Ethiopia, Indonesia and Vietnam.\",\"sameAs\":[\"https:\\\/\\\/x.com\\\/AnneLarson123\"],\"url\":\"https:\\\/\\\/www.forestsnews.org\\\/es\\\/author\\\/annel\"},{\"@type\":\"ImageObject\",\"inLanguage\":\"es\",\"@id\":\"https:\\\/\\\/www.forestsnews.org\\\/es\\\/30910\\\/detener-la-deforestacion-mision-imposible#local-main-organization-logo\",\"url\":\"https:\\\/\\\/www.forestsnews.org\\\/wp-content\\\/uploads\\\/2024\\\/12\\\/cifor-icraf-logo.png\",\"contentUrl\":\"https:\\\/\\\/www.forestsnews.org\\\/wp-content\\\/uploads\\\/2024\\\/12\\\/cifor-icraf-logo.png\",\"width\":596,\"height\":250,\"caption\":\"CIFOR-ICRAF\"}]}<\/script>\n<!-- \/ Yoast SEO Premium plugin. -->","yoast_head_json":{"title":"Detener la deforestaci\u00f3n \u00bfmisi\u00f3n imposible? - Landscape Alliance Forests News","robots":{"index":"index","follow":"follow","max-snippet":"max-snippet:-1","max-image-preview":"max-image-preview:large","max-video-preview":"max-video-preview:-1"},"canonical":"https:\/\/www.forestsnews.org\/es\/30910\/detener-la-deforestacion-mision-imposible","og_locale":"es_ES","og_type":"article","og_title":"Detener la deforestaci\u00f3n \u00bfmisi\u00f3n imposible?","og_description":"&nbsp; &nbsp; Nota del editor: Este blog pertenece a la selecci\u00f3n de los m\u00e1s destacados del 2015. \u00bfPor qu\u00e9 las iniciativas orientadas a mantener los bosques en pie, como REDD+ y otras, todav\u00eda est\u00e1n lejos de cambiar las trayectorias de desarrollo?
